What is the name of the bacterium that causes the bubonic plague?
Yersinia pestis
What swollen lymph nodes are a key symptom of bubonic plague?
Buboes
What kind of insect most commonly spread the plague to humans?
Fleas
True or False: The plague can be treated with modern antibiotics.
True
What type of animal often hosted the fleas that spread the plague?
Rats
What part of the body does septicemic plague primarily affect?
The bloodstream
Which continent did the plague originate them before reaching Europe?
Asia

What form of the plague affects the lungs and can be spread by coughing or sneezing?
Pneumonic plague
How many days after infection do bubonic plague symptoms usually appear?
2 to 6 days
